// MAX_AGENT_CLOCK_SKEW_MS bounds the tolerated clock drift between
// Fernvale build agents when ordering artifact timestamps. Agents sync
// via the internal Hollis time service, but we've observed drift up to
// ~400ms after host reboots, so this constant is set conservatively.
// Do not lower it without re-measuring across the full fleet. The
// measurement run that justified this value is recorded under the token below.

session token of yahap-fafop = htk9_f6aa94135

# Service Accounts: String Extraction

The `extract-i18n` script pulls translatable strings from all Bramblewick repos and pushes them to the Glossa service. It runs under the `i18n-extractor` service account. Do not run it under your personal account; Glossa rate-limits individual users aggressively. The account has write access to the staging catalog only. Set the token in your shell before invoking the script. The current staging token is below.

API key for kahap-kafog: zpat15_6qzxZ7YR8aDwjmp

The Driftnet sweeper finds orphaned resources — volumes, snapshots, dangling load balancers — left behind after Hollowpine cluster teardowns. It runs nightly, but you can trigger a dry-run anytime via the `/sweep?dry=true` endpoint to see what it would reclaim. Nothing gets deleted in dry-run mode, promise. Calls must authenticate against the internal sweeper API with the key below.

app token of hahig-bawef = qvz4-jEJj

While the Harwick Annex is under renovation, all night-shift visitors must enter through the temporary portacabin at the east loading yard. Escort visitors at all times and log arrivals in the yellow binder by the heater. The main stairwell is closed after 22:00. To open the portacabin side door, use the code below.

staff pass of tajog-bahap = bdg-GTUUI-82661

Subject: DR drill — Fixturely test-data factory

On-call: Tuesday's drill wiped the Fixturely seed store to test regeneration. Rebuild took 11 minutes; acceptable. Two factories (orders, refunds) failed checksum and needed the escrow snapshot. Action items filed. If the seed store dies for real, restore from escrow first, regenerate second. The escrow archive unlocks with the recovery passphrase below.

vault phrase of fahip-bagag = drudor-ulays-zoreth-fenir-rusiel-jorir-ulair-joreth-ulavan-ralael